Anderson Sets ODAC Rebound Mark as R-MC Handles Hollins 80-54

ASHLAND, Va. - Senior Katie Anderson (Beaverdam, Va./Patrick Henry) scored 19 points and pulled down an ODAC-record 28 rebounds as the Randolph-Macon women's basketball team downed Hollins 80-54 in ODAC action Saturday afternoon in Crenshaw Gymnasium.

Anderson recorded her 12th double-double of the season and tied a career mark with four assists. She became the sixth player in program history to reach 1,500 career points, now standing at 1,509. Anderson is third on the career rebounds list with 958, trailing Karen Eye with 960 and Molly Ariail with 1,005.

Senior Hannah Livermon (Powhatan, Va./Powhatan) had 11 points and junior Taylor Intermill (Fairfax, Va./Fairfax) posted career bests with five field goals and 11 points.

Livermon hit a three-pointer and Anderson sank two free throws as the Yellow Jackets (9-9, 5-5 ODAC) took a quick 5-0 lead 1:20 into the contest. The lead grew to six at 9-3 midway through the period before HU (3-14, 0-10 ODAC) scored three straight layups to knot the score with 2:50 left. Intermill hit a trey and a jumper to spark a 9-0 run for R-MC. The Yellow Jackets would take a 20-11 lead at the end of the period.

Intermill hit a jumper to start the second quarter as R-MC doubled HU 22-11. The visitors had a 9-3 spurt to cut the deficit to five at 25-20 with 5:30 left in the period. Anderson had a jumper and two follows to spark a 9-2 run as the Yellow Jackets led 34-22 with three minutes remaining in the quarter. R-MC was up 37-29 at intermission. Anderson had a double-double in the first half with 11 points and 13 boards, while Intermill chipped in nine points.

HU hit a pair of free throws to start the third quarter before a three-pointer by Livermon capped a 7-0 run as R-MC took a 44-31 lead with 8:25 left. The advantage would grow to 16 at 55-39 before the Yellow Jackets took a 57-44 lead to the final period.

Livermon had five and Anderson added four as R-MC scored the first 11 points of the fourth quarter in taking a 68-44 lead with 5:20 remaining. Sophomore Teal Reynolds (Sterling, Va./Potomac Falls) scored five of R-MC's final six points as the Yellow Jackets took their largest lead at 80-52 before finishing with the 80-54 victory.

Freshman Jayla Wade (Newport News, Va./Heritage) tallied career highs with nine points, five rebounds and five steals. Freshman Leara Shumate (Fishersville, Va./Wilson Memorial) matched career bests with two field goals and four points.

R-MC held a 51-34 advantage on the boards. The Yellow Jacket defense forced 22 turnovers and held HU to 35.5% shooting from the floor, including 16.7% from beyond the arc (2-12).

Randolph-Macon returns to ODAC action on Tuesday, Feb. 2 at 7 p.m. at Shenandoah.
